Transaction 1383814cd4a87b5ac0d7a3149f525d492cf270caaf1d3dbd98b1fc81c5f865ec
1 Input
1 Output
-
1383814cd4a87b5ac0d7a3149f525d492cf270caaf1d3dbd98b1fc81c5f865ec:0
- value
- 469306684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
- address
- 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w